New (Shower) Curtains!
When trying to find new curtains for the living room, I had the idea that I could use a shower curtain and split it into panels in order to make curtains out of it. Here are the steps that I took to make them and how they turned out.
This is what I started with:

This is what the old curtains looked like. You can see the kitty going into the light:

First step was to cut the curtain in half. Then I pinned the hem to make it ready to sew. I made the hem quite small since I wanted the curtains to be as wide as possible.

I then sewed the hem all the way down.

I debated on how to hang these and considered using show curtain hooks but decided that I didn't want them to look like shower curtains that I had split. So I took the top:

Folded it over:

Pinned it:


And sewed it:

Then I hung them up and found them to be wonderful and exactly what I wanted!

As you can see, they match the couch pillows.

There you go, instead of paying $17/panel for regular curtains. I paid $16 for a shower curtain that made two panels. Love those savings!
